Istanbul is served by two main airports with distinct roles. Istanbul Airport (IST) is Turkey’s primary international hub, handling long-haul and many full-service carriers; it’s about 35–50 km north of the historic center, with metro, Havaist shuttle buses and taxis typically taking 35–60 minutes depending on traffic and costing roughly €3–15 for public transfers or higher for taxis. Sabiha Gökçen (SAW) on the Asian side is often positioned as a budget- and low-cost-airline gateway for regional and European flights, some 45–60 km from central Sultanahmet; transfers via private shuttles, buses or taxis usually take 60–90 minutes and can be slightly cheaper on public routes. Pros: IST offers more amenities and global connections, while SAW can be quicker for eastern suburbs and low-cost fares; cons include potential long transfer times and variable traffic impacts.
Ufa International Airport (UFA) is the main air gateway for Bashkortostan and typically functions as a regional hub handling a mix of domestic services and a limited number of international connections. You’ll commonly find Russian carriers and a selection of budget and full-service operators serving Moscow, St. Petersburg and nearby CIS destinations. The airport sits about 20–25 km southeast of Ufa city centre, with road transfers usually taking around 25–45 minutes by taxi or private transfer; fares can vary and are often modest compared with larger hubs. Public bus and minibus routes connect to central districts in roughly 40–60 minutes for a low fixed fare. Pros: compact layout and relatively short queues can make transfers straightforward; cons: fewer long-haul options and limited late-night services compared with major international hubs.
